Minimum Standards. (a) Water supply. (1) Quality and source. Whenever possible, the source of water supply to serve the mobile home development should be from an existing public drinking water system. When an existing public water system is not available, the source and development of the water supply system shall be planned ...

WebWATER CODE. TITLE 4. GENERAL LAW DISTRICTS. CHAPTER 65. SPECIAL UTILITY DISTRICTS. SUBCHAPTER A. GENERAL PROVISIONS. Sec. 65.001. DEFINITIONS. In this chapter: (1) "District" means a special utility district operating under this chapter. (2) "Board" means the board of directors of a district. WebExcept as provided by exemption, perception, and limitations §36.117 of the Texas Water Code or by these rules, no person, firm, or corporation may begin to drill, equip, complete or substantially alter the size of a well or pump in the District without first obtaining a permit from the District. WebThe Texas Water Development Board will review 31 Texas Administrative Code, Part 10, Chapter 354, Memoranda of Understanding, in accordance with Texas Government Code §2001.039. The Board will accept comments and make a final assessment regarding whether the reason for adopting each of the rules in 31 TAC Chapter 354 continues to exist.
